What is an IPC 610?

An IPC 610 job typically involves inspecting and ensuring the quality of electronic assemblies according to IPC-A-610 standards, which define acceptability criteria for soldered electrical and electronic assemblies. Professionals in this role assess circuit boards for defects, follow industry-standard workmanship guidelines, and ensure compliance with quality and reliability standards. They often work in manufacturing, quality control, or inspection roles in electronics production. Certification in IPC-A-610 is often required to demonstrate expertise in these standards.

What does an IPC 610 do?

In an IPC 610 role, your typical day includes inspecting printed circuit board assemblies (PCBAs) for compliance with IPC-A-610 standards, documenting defects, and working closely with assembly technicians to resolve any quality issues. You'll use magnification tools and industry-standard checklists to ensure all products meet strict quality benchmarks. This position often requires detailed record-keeping and reporting as part of broader quality assurance efforts. You may also participate in team meetings to discuss recurring issues and collaborate on continuous improvement initiatives, making your input valuable to both manufacturing and quality teams.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the IPC 610 position?

To thrive in an IPC 610 role (typically a specialist or inspector in electronics manufacturing), you need a solid understanding of electronic assembly processes, strong attention to detail, and certification in IPC-A-610 standards. Experience with inspection tools like microscopes and familiarity with quality management systems (QMS) are often required. Strong communication, teamwork, and problem-solving skills help you excel in relaying quality standards and working with production teams. These abilities ensure compliance with critical quality standards and significantly reduce defects in high-reliability electronic assemblies.
